Introduction to Psychological Horror Music
Psychological horror is a subgenre of horror that focuses on the mental, emotional, and psychological states of characters, often inducing fear and dread by playing on the mind's vulnerabilities. Unlike traditional horror, which might rely on physical threats or monsters, psychological horror delves into the fears that are rooted in the psyche, such as paranoia, anxiety, and deep-seated guilt. The genre has its origins in literature and film, with notable early influences from Gothic fiction. Over time, it evolved and found its way into other forms of media, including music, where it uses dissonant sounds, eerie melodies, and unsettling rhythms to evoke a sense of psychological unease.
Sub-tags and Classifications within Psychological Horror Music
Ambient Horror
Ambient horror is a sub-tag that focuses on creating an unsettling atmosphere through the use of minimalistic soundscapes. It often employs drones, distorted noises, and slow, evolving sound textures that linger in the background, building tension and anxiety without the need for a strong melodic presence.
Dissonant Soundscapes
This sub-tag emphasizes the use of dissonance and atonal music to create a feeling of discomfort and unease. Dissonant soundscapes are often used in psychological horror to reflect the inner turmoil of characters or to represent an unstable or chaotic environment.
Eerie Melodies
Eerie melodies in psychological horror are characterized by haunting, often repetitive tunes that create a sense of impending doom or mystery. These melodies are usually simple but highly effective in evoking a chilling atmosphere.
Noise Horror
Noise horror uses harsh, abrasive, and chaotic sounds to overwhelm the listener's senses, often representing a mental breakdown or extreme psychological distress. It is a more aggressive sub-tag that confronts the listener with the raw, unfiltered emotions associated with fear and anxiety.
Famous Artists and Works in Psychological Horror Music
Akira Yamaoka
Akira Yamaoka is best known for his work on the Silent Hill video game series, where his use of eerie melodies and industrial sounds has become iconic within the psychological horror genre. His music perfectly captures the unsettling atmosphere of the games, blending ambient noise with haunting melodies to evoke deep psychological fear.
Silent Hill 2 Soundtrack
The soundtrack of Silent Hill 2, composed by Akira Yamaoka, is a masterpiece in psychological horror music. The album features a blend of ambient noise, industrial elements, and eerie melodies that perfectly capture the game's atmosphere of dread and melancholy. The music not only enhances the game's narrative but also stands alone as a powerful example of how sound can evoke deep psychological responses.
Lustmord
Lustmord, often referred to as the 'dark ambient' pioneer, has made significant contributions to the psychological horror genre with his deeply atmospheric and brooding soundscapes. His work explores the darker aspects of the mind, creating music that is both immersive and profoundly unsettling.
Heresy by Lustmord
Heresy, an album by Lustmord, is a seminal work in the dark ambient genre and a quintessential example of psychological horror music. The album's use of deep, resonant drones and unsettling environmental sounds creates a soundscape that is both immersive and terrifying. It's a journey into the unknown, playing on the listener's fear of the unseen and the unimaginable.
Angelo Badalamenti
Angelo Badalamenti is renowned for his collaborations with filmmaker David Lynch, particularly for his work on Twin Peaks. His ability to combine beautiful, haunting melodies with underlying tones of dread has made his music a staple in the psychological horror genre.
Twin Peaks Soundtrack
The Twin Peaks soundtrack, composed by Angelo Badalamenti, is an iconic piece of psychological horror music. The contrast between the beautiful, nostalgic melodies and the underlying sense of something sinister makes the music deeply unsettling. It perfectly complements the surreal and eerie nature of the show, making it a classic in the genre.
